Source London Charging Station
5 Antelope Rd, London SE18 5PN
+442030568989
Contacts
5 Antelope Rd, London SE18 5PN
Description
Source London: EV charging network in London
An expanding network of 1700+ EV charging points across London, powered by 100% renewable energy.
Features
Map
Similar companies
Electric vehicle charging station
Alfa Power Charging Station
St Helens Parade, Southsea, Portsmouth, Southsea PO4 0RN
Electric vehicle charging station
Franklin Energy Charging Station
Garden Pl, York YO1 7PA
03451230500
Electric vehicle charging station
MER Charging Station
Pound Lane Car Park, Kinson, Bournemouth BH10 7LN
+442038842768
Electric vehicle charging station
Sam Batho Electrical Ltd
Chadkirk Cottages, Vale Rd, Romiley, Stockport SK6 3LE
+447596856649